Output f3296385f4c545a3ee8658c80456da189f49266bc9b562ab0f2c9f621e5298eb:3

value
11355840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39eea83de838d05d5d33a16783daef00b7f5f5da OP_EQUAL
address
36yLLfrQZLXCge89SFf9vK1qbZ8sr9u2Ls
transaction
f3296385f4c545a3ee8658c80456da189f49266bc9b562ab0f2c9f621e5298eb
confirmations
270751
spent
true